Hi Everyone, its inspiration time at  STAMPlorations ! I am still in Christmas card mood.  Here are my supplies:      Holiday Sketches: Christmas Flower Mixed Media Elements WOW black embossing powder I stamped and heat embossed the poinsettia onto water color card stock. Sprinkled some Brushos around and spritzed it. I made sure to not spritz the inside of the flower. Added the sentiment, the frame and the sequins once everything was dry. I was inspired by Sandy Allnock , who made some fantastic cards using that technique! Hi, guess what - my Crazy Bird obsession continues....I did not tell you I actually made 4 of those things...so here is number 2: What shall we call her - Miss Timid? She is standing in the rain - thanks to Ryn Tanaka, who is the creator of those fabulous water bubbles Same as the last one....First I gessoed, then I stamped the bird, masked it and spritzed with Dylusion spray. Colored the bird with Copics, stamped the bubbles  and treated them with some white highlights. Lastly I added water drops to give the background more interest. So this one likes the rain I think....The whole thing has a summer color scheme and that why I'll be linking this up with a couple of summer challenges, see below. Just a quick card for today - I have been quite busy making card for upcoming DT assignments, since my vacation is coming up and everything has to be in place by then... but I found a little time to play in two challenges. Just Us Girls has some of my favorite color combination this week - I had to play...and then CASology got me thinking about their theme "RUN".... So that's what I decided to do: A little different from my usual style...running colors - I kind of like it - just very different - I guess all those STAMPloration stamps are just begging to be used in mixed media projects..... So I took some of those sprays that I have and put drops of liquid onto watercolor paper. Used a brush to spread the color around a bit and then had it run down the paper. I also spritzed the paper with water, to make the color more runny. Stamped some other stamps on top once the card was dry. Added colored Scotch tape on top and the sentiments.  I also think it...
